About Pharmaceutical Press
As the Royal Pharmaceutical Society’s knowledge business (RPS), we invest all of our resources into creating world-class tools that promote best practice in medicines use, supporting health professionals quickly and confidently make the most informed decisions on the safe and effective use of medicines. Reflecting the organisation’s status as the Royal Pharmaceutical Society’s knowledge business, we make it easier for time-pressured health professionals to recognise the essential knowledge products and services most valuable to them. The four core components of Pharmaceutical Press knowledge include: MedicinesComplete providing instant access to trusted knowledge online, Pharmaceutical Journal, the Royal Pharmaceutical Society’s official journal, Pharmacy Knowledge, knowledge and revision for tomorrow’s pharmacists, and Research Journals, high impact research in pharmaceutical sciences, published in partnership with Oxford University Press. Referred to daily across healthcare, academic and research settings and relied on by many commercial organisations to operate their businesses, Pharmaceutical Press essential knowledge includes British National Formulary, published in partnership with BMJ, Stockley’s Drug Interactions, Martindale: The Complete Drug Reference and Pharmaceutical Journal, which since 1841 has continued to connect pharmacists and inform the profession. A not-for-profit publisher, Pharmaceutical Press essential knowledge online, via licence and in print, supports health professionals quickly and confidently make the most informed decisions to improve patient safety. National agreements with parts of the National Health Service in the UK, mean that much of the NHS has unrestricted access to essential resources through MedicinesComplete.
